Transaction b3bbb3a24ff15bf0870d2e06b58dc0cebcaf2e2fb138f3134fdc07e802cd99e2

block
6840168bd81271e89464f56a175aa24f2d8b468bf971d8d07646d03d59c485ca

1 Input

23 Outputs